Konverter tidssoner i Excel og Google Sheets

Last ned eksempel på arbeidsbok

Last ned eksemplet på arbeidsbok

Denne opplæringen viser hvordan du konverterer en tid fra en tidssone til en annen tidssone.

For å konvertere tidsverdier gitt i en tidssone til en annen tidssone, kan du bruke følgende to metoder.

Enkel metode

Dette er en enkel måte å konvertere tid til en annen tidssone. Her er det bare å ta timeforskjellen mellom tidssonene, i kolonne C, dele den med 24, og deretter legge til den opprinnelige tiden (kolonne B):

1 = B3+(C3/24)

Denne enkle formelen fungerer bra fordi datoen i kolonne B er oppgitt sammen med tiden. Imidlertid, hvis bare tiden ble gitt, kan du støte på problemer der formelen ikke fungerer.

Excel kan ikke håndtere negative tider. Så her prøver vi å trekke fra i timer fra 01:00, noe som resulterer i en feil:

Tåpelig metode

Hvis bare tiden er gitt, og vi må konvertere den til en annen tidssone, bruker vi MOD -funksjon som denne:

1 = MOD (B5+(C5/24), 1)

MOD -funksjonen returnerer resten etter at en verdi er delt med divisoren. Ettersom Excel ikke viser negative tidsverdier. Så hvis denne formelen (tid + (timer/24)) returnerer en negativ desimalverdi, vil MOD returnere den gjensidige verdien. F.eks. hvis formelen returnerer -0.375 verdi, vil MOD returnere 0,625 dvs. tilsvarer 15:00.

Tilleggsinformasjon

I Excel lagres datoer og klokkeslett som serienummer for dato-tid, der heltallsdelen representerer datoen og desimaldelen representerer tiden. F.eks. i Excel, 22. maind, 2022 3:00 AM har en lagret verdi på 42877.125, hvor 42877 representerer datoen og 0.125 representerer tiden.

Og i begge formlene (timer/24) brukes til å konvertere de justerte timene til brøk før den legges til tidsverdien. Fordi som nevnt ovenfor, lagres tiden i desimalverdi i Excel. Og det er 24 timer på en dag, så 1 time er 1/24 av dagen eller 0,41667.

Tidssone -konvertering i Google Regneark

Konverteringsmetodene for tidssoner fungerer nøyaktig det samme i Google Regneark som i Excel:

wave wave wave wave wave